Sylvia (Costa) Bell

A Mass of Christian Burial is scheduled for Friday at 10 am at St. Brigid Church, Johnston.

Sylvia (Costa) Bell, 94, of Scituate Vista Drive, Cranston, died peacefully at home on Aug. 20, 2012. She was the wife of the late Arthur Bell.

Born in Providence a daughter of the late Joseph F. and Rose (Ponte) Costa, she lived in Cranston for 36 years, after having lived in the Fox Point section of Providence. She worked in the jewelry industry for many years.

She is survived by her daughter and son-in-law, Judith and Donald Gormley of Cranston; her granddaughter, Robyn Gormley-Jackson and her husband  Nicholas of Glocester; and her three great-grandchildren, Quinn, Amelia and Ellie. She was the sister of the late Mary Costa, Evangeline Caduto and Rose Medeiros-Matows.

Her funeral will be held on Friday at 9 am from the Nardolillo Funeral Home & Crematory, 1278 Park Ave., Cranston, followed by a Mass of Christian Burial in in Johnston at 10 am. Burial will take place in RI Veterans Memorial Cemetery, Exeter. In lieu of flowers, donations in her memory may be made to St. Brigid Church, 1231 Plainfield St., Johnston, RI 02919.
